From The Tee Ironwood opens with a long demanding par 4. This uphill hole rises 50 feet from tee to green. Bunkers frame the fairway and the green is protected by two bunkers.

From The Tee This narrow downhill par 4 may require a lay-up off the tee as a wash severs the fairway at 275 yards. A long bunker guards the right side of the green.

From The Tee Tumbling 60 feet downhill from tee to green, this 546 yard par 5 defines risk reward. A safe approach to the green requires a lay-up short of a deep wash which bisects the green from the fairway.

From The Fairway This long par 4 features a narrow fairway bottlenecking at 300 yards. While the front and right of the green remain open, the left side is protected by a long menacing bunker.
From The Tee This long par 5 demands an accurate tee shot between five intimidating bunkers. A cluster of bunkers 50 yards short of the green will challenge the second shot.

From The Tee A tee shot daring the hazard on the left provides a better angle to the plateaued green. Bunkers protect the right and back of this small green.

From The Tee This 217 yard par 3 features a semi-island green with water surrounding the entire back and right of the green, as well as on the right front.

From The Tee Water lurks all around on the longest par 5 on the Ironwood course. A lake awaits an errant tee shot on the right. Conversely, a lake awaits an errant approach shot on the left.
From The Tee The golf shots on this short par 4 must negotiate four specimen mesquite trees. A tee shot between two trees in the fairway will open up a shot to a high plateau green flanked by two trees in front.

From The Tee The hole demands 154 yards of precision. The left pin position is protected by a large bunker. A lone pot bunker awaits shots that go long.
From The Fairway A well-placed drive avoiding the bunker complex on the left will set up an interesting second shot. A lay-up to the right must keep way from a large fairway bunker.
On The Green Going for the green will require a carry of a lake which wraps around the green in the front, left, and back.
